In the registers of scotland fees order 2014, the fee for a lease is based on the relevant rent, which means the largest amount of annual rent a lease reserves within the first ten years of its terms that can be a quantified, or b estimated, where the amount cannot be quantified at the date the application is. This is an appeal by mr and mrs robert patterson under section 25 of the land registration scotland act 1979 the act seeking rectification of an entry in the land register for scotland under title number lan30749 being the registered title to their property at 7 east milton grove, westwood, east kilbride.

The act makes provision for applications for voluntary registration of titles in the land register and a power for the keeper of the registers of scotland the keeper who manages and controls the land register to register a title without an application a keeperinduced registration. Organisation of civil registration in scotland responsibility is divided between the registrar general and 32 local councils who employ a total of 900 registrars. Following the enactment of the registration act 1617 by the parliament of the kingdom of scotland, feudal grants and dispositions were required to be registered.
